With this project, no one, not even the pizza delivery man, will have trouble finding your house by day or night. By day, this sign offers a cheery welcome. At night, 4 inch backlighted numerals will not leave any questions as to where you call home. As pictured, the 16 inch wide sign board holds four numerals. If you have more numerals in your street address, buy extra stock and add 4 inches to the length for each additional numeral. A full pattern set of numbers and the word - welcome - are included with the plan.

These mini-shapes can be used in country style craft projects. This page will deal mainly with detailing these small shapes. Of course, they may be decoratively painted if you have the skill, but there are other useful techniques too. Try dipping the pieces in stain and then painting a single detail such as a heart or design over the stain. Dip the pieces in a wash (thinned paint that is opaque similar to stain) and paint detail lines or use a permanent ink felt pen or paint pen. Try an antique finish by painting the plaque a light color and when dry, lightly wipe with a dark stain to age the paint. See the patterns for more options.
